Types of Door Handles

Before diving into the local repair for door handle and maintenance of door handles, it's necessary to acknowledge the various types that are frequently discovered in repair shops:

TypeDescriptionTypical Uses
Lever HandlesBasic to operate; users can lower a lever to unlock.Typical in high-traffic areas.
Knob HandlesRound or oval-shaped, requiring a twisting motion to operate.Often utilized in smaller sized stores.
Push/Pull HandlesMinimalistic handles for doors that can be pushed or pulled.Perfect for heavy-duty doors.
Digital Keypad LocksKeypad entry that supplies security through numeric codes.Ideal for high-security locations.
Mortise HandlesRequires a mortise cut into the door; more safe and secure and resilient.Often found in commercial environments.

Typical Issues with Door Handles

While door handles are developed to be resilient, they are not unsusceptible to wear and tear. Here are some common problems that service center owners might face with their door handles:

IssueDescriptionPossible Causes
Sticking or JammingHandle does not turn efficiently or at all.Dirt accumulation, misalignment, or damage.
LoosenessHandle feels wobbly or removed from the door.Loose screws or a broken system.
RustingMetal handles showing indications of rust.Exposure to moisture or bad materials.
Broken MechanismThe internal mechanism stops working to engage correctly.Wear and tear or abuse.
Keypad MalfunctionDigital pads not responding to codes.Battery failure or circuitry issues.

Fixing Tips

Dealing with door handle concerns immediately can prevent more extreme issues down the line. Here are some troubleshooting tips for common door handle problems:

  1. Sticking or Jamming Handles

    • Clean the Handle: Remove any dirt or particles clogging the mechanism.
    • Oil: Use an appropriate lube to grease the internal components.
    • Inspect Alignment: Ensure the handle is correctly aligned with the latch.
  2. Looseness

    • Tighten Screws: Use a screwdriver to tighten any loose screws on the handle.
    • Look for Damage: Inspect the handle and the installing plate for signs of wear.
  3. Rusting

    • Tidy the Rust: Use sandpaper or a wire brush to eliminate rust.
    • Apply Rust Inhibitor: After cleaning, use a protective covering to avoid future rust.
  4. Broken Mechanism

    • Check Internals: Open the handle to look for broken parts and change them if needed.
    • Think about Replacement: If the damage is comprehensive, it might be best to replace the entire handle.
  5. Keypad Malfunction

    • Replace Batteries: If utilizing a digital handle, replace the batteries to make sure correct function.
    • Check Connections: Inspect wiring and connections if the issue persists.

When to Replace a Door Handle

While lots of concerns can be solved through repairs, there are times when replacement is the more practical choice. Here are some signs that it's time to think about replacing a door handle:

  • Severe Damage: If the handle is broken, broken, or exceedingly used.
  • Frequent Malfunctions: If repairs are ending up being regular, replacement may be more cost-efficient.
  • Security Concerns: If the door handle does not effectively protect the entrance, it's time for an upgrade.
  • Aesthetic Updates: If upgrading the shop's look, a new handle can boost curb appeal.

Maintenance Tips for Longevity

To extend the life of door handles in a repair shop, regular maintenance is important. Here are some suggestions for keeping handles in optimum condition:

  1. Regular Cleaning: Wipe down handles regularly to get rid of dirt and grime.
  2. Routine Lubrication: Use lube on mechanical parts every couple of months.
  3. Check Alignment: Quarterly check-ups to ensure handles stay aligned.
  4. Check for Wear: Regularly check handles for signs of wear or damage.
  5. Update When Necessary: Keep up with new technology and best practices for security.

FAQ

1. How often should door handles be kept?

Routine maintenance every 3-6 months is a good idea to make sure optimal efficiency.

2. Can I repair a broken handle myself?

Yes, numerous repairs can be done by people with fundamental tools; however, if there is extensive damage, think about seeking advice from a professional.

3. What type of door handle is best for high-traffic locations?

Lever handles are perfect for high-traffic areas given that they can be run easily.
